1. Plan Your Meals Ahead of Time

Why Meal Planning Works

Meal planning is a game-changer. It takes the guesswork out of what to eat, helping you make healthier choices while saving time during the week.

Quick Tips for Meal Planning

  • Choose a Day: Pick a day each week to sit down and plan your meals.
  • Use a Template: Create a simple template that includes breakfast, lunch, dinner, and snacks.
  • Be Flexible: Leave room for adjustments based on what you have in your pantry or cravings.

2. Batch Cook Your Staples

What to Batch Cook

Batch cooking is all about preparing larger quantities of staple foods that you can use throughout the week. This could include grains, beans, roasted veggies, or proteins.

Quick Batch Cooking Ideas

  • Grains: Cook a big pot of quinoa or brown rice to use in salads and bowls.
  • Proteins: Grill chicken breasts or bake tofu for easy additions to meals.
  • Vegetables: Roast seasonal veggies in bulk; they’re versatile and easy to add to any dish.

4. Focus on One-Pan or One-Pot Meals

The Benefits of One-Pan Cooking

One-pan meals are not only time-efficient but also require fewer dishes, making clean-up a breeze. You can layer flavors and nutrients while saving time.

Quick One-Pan Meal Ideas

  • Stir-Fry: Toss your choice of protein and mixed veggies with a simple sauce in a single pan.
  • Sheet Pan Dinners: Combine protein and veggies on a baking sheet for a balanced meal.
  • Soups and Stews: Cook everything in one pot for hearty and comforting meals.

5. Keep a Well-Stocked Pantry

Essential Pantry Staples

Having a well-stocked pantry will save you time when you need to whip up a quick meal. Here’s what to keep on hand:

  • Whole Grains: Quinoa, brown rice, whole grain pasta.
  • Canned Goods: Lentils, beans, tomatoes, coconut milk.
  • Nuts and Seeds: Almonds, chia seeds, pumpkin seeds for added nutrition.

Quick Tips for Pantry Management

  • Organize: Keep your pantry tidy and visible.
  • Rotate Stock: Use older items first to prevent waste.

6. Embrace Frozen Fruits and Vegetables

Why Frozen is Great

Frozen fruits and veggies are just as nutritious as fresh and can be a lifesaver when you’re short on time. They’re pre-washed and often pre-cut, making meal prep a snap.

Quick Tips for Using Frozen Produce

  • Smoothies: Toss frozen fruit into your blender for a quick breakfast.
  • Stir-Fries: Add frozen veggies directly to your pan for an instant nutrient boost.
  • Soups: Use frozen greens to enhance the nutritional value of soups.

7. Make Use of Leftovers

The Power of Leftovers

Don’t underestimate the power of leftovers! They can save you time and reduce food waste.

Quick Tips for Leftover Meals

  • Reinvent Dishes: Use leftover roasted veggies in a breakfast scramble or as a salad topping.
  • Soup Base: Combine leftover proteins and veggies with broth for a quick soup.
  • Wraps & Sandwiches: Use leftover meats and veggies in wraps or sandwiches for lunch.
